Before you buy: this is not a gaming TV, and we think that should be said
The QN70H panel is natively 50Hz. Samsung's own spec sheet is blunt about it: Refresh Rate 50 Hz, DLG 120 Hz, and HDMI high frame rate capped at 4K 60Hz across HDMI 1/2/3.
In practice: plug in a PS5 or an Xbox Series X and at 4K you get 60Hz. The 120Hz figure comes from DLG (Dual Line Gate) and only applies at 1080p/2K — it is not interpolation, the panel genuinely runs at 120Hz, but it buys that by giving up vertical resolution. It is a trade, not a hidden 4K 120Hz mode.
Two more things worth stating: Samsung's spec sheet lists no VRR and no FreeSync. Both of those appear on the QN70F (FreeSync Premium Pro, VRR Yes) and the M80H (FreeSync Premium, VRR Yes). If gaming is the main reason you are buying, the QN70H is probably not your set.

So what is the QN70H good at?
Films and everyday television. Quantum Mini LED backlighting with Supreme Mini LED Dimming gives noticeably better shadow control than a conventional LED at this price, and the NQ4 AI Processor handles 4K Upscaling — helpful on free-to-air broadcast and older streaming material. Samsung also lists Color Booster Pro, Contrast Enhancer, HDR Brightness Optimizer, Wide Viewing Angle and Filmmaker Mode.
On HDR, the official listing is NQ HDR plus HDR10+ (Adaptive). Adaptive means the set adjusts HDR output to your room's ambient light — useful in a lot of Hong Kong flats that take direct afternoon sun.
How to read the refresh rate
Refresh rate on this set has to be stated by resolution. A single "120Hz" figure would be misleading:
- 4K (3840 × 2160) — ceiling is 60Hz. HDMI 1/2/3 are all 4K 60Hz.
- 1080p / 2K — 120Hz via DLG. The panel really is running at 120Hz, not interpolating, but it pays for that in vertical resolution.
- Motion Xcelerator — the official spec says simply Motion Xcelerator, with no number after it (compare the QN70F and M80H, both of which read Motion Xcelerator 144Hz).
Sound: 20W built in, Q-Symphony to grow
Official spec: Sound Output (RMS) 20 W, Speaker Type 2ch, Object Tracking Sound Lite, Q-Symphony, Adaptive Sound+, Active Voice Amplifier, AI Sound Controller, Dolby 5.1 Decoder (MS12 2ch).
Dolby Atmos is not listed on the official spec sheet, so we will not claim it. 20W is fine for news and drama; for films with any sense of envelopment you will want a soundbar. Design and installation
Air Slim design, 3 bezel-less sides, black front, Aero Linear stand in Titan Gray. Official dimensions:
| Item | Official figure |
|---|---|
| Set without stand | 1450.9 × 831.8 × 25.7 mm |
| Set with stand | 1450.9 × 890.0 × 270.4 mm |
| Stand, standard width | 1049.7 × 270.4 mm |
| Stand, narrow position | 308.3 × 270.4 mm |
| Packaged size | 1597 × 933 × 148 mm |
| Set weight without stand | 20.8 kg |
| Set weight with stand | 21.3 kg |
| Packaged weight | 27.3 kg |
| Wall mount (VESA) | 400 × 300 mm |
| Power | AC 220–240V 50/60Hz, max 220W |
The two stand positions are worth noting: the standard position needs a 1049.7mm wide unit, while the narrow position pulls the feet in to 308.3mm. Plenty of Hong Kong TV units are under a metre wide, so measure the top of yours before ordering. For wall mounting it is VESA 400 × 300, with official support for the Slim Fit bracket and the Y22 full-motion mount.

Frequently asked questions
Does the QN70H support 4K 120Hz?
No. Samsung's official spec states a 50Hz native panel with HDMI high frame rate capped at 4K 60Hz. The 120Hz figure applies at 1080p/2K through DLG, which trades vertical resolution for refresh rate. If you need 4K 144Hz, look at the QN70F or the M80H.
Does the QN70H have VRR or FreeSync?
Samsung's official spec sheet lists neither VRR nor FreeSync. The QN70F in the same range lists FreeSync Premium Pro and VRR, and the M80H lists FreeSync Premium and VRR, but the QN70H has neither.
Does the QN70H support Dolby Atmos?
Dolby Atmos is not listed on Samsung's official spec. What is listed is a Dolby 5.1 Decoder (MS12 2ch), a 20W 2ch speaker system, OTS Lite and Q-Symphony. For Atmos you would pair it with a soundbar.
How many HDMI ports does the QN70H have?
Three, one of which supports eARC. All three run at 4K 60Hz. There are also 2 × USB-A, 1 × LAN and 1 × optical digital audio output.
Can the QN70H use Alexa or Google Assistant?
No. Samsung's official spec lists Bixby only, plus Far-Field Voice Interaction so you can talk to the set without picking up the remote. Neither Alexa nor Google Assistant is listed.
